Scope & Mission

Research in biology and biomedicine is tackling more complex questions than ever before, due to the seemingly intractable nature of the urgent questions affecting us all. Addressing these issues requires an integrated, interdisciplinary approach, and yet much of research in the field of biology – systems biology included – remains entrenched in silos based on distinct disciplines and methods. Five sections currently comprise the Frontiers in Systems Biology ecosystem:

  • Multiscale Mechanistic Modelling will highlight advances in computational modeling across biological scales

  • Data and Model Integration will feature the emerging field of ‘omics integration as well as studies in which data-driven and mechanistic models combine to drive novel insights

  • Translational Systems Biology and In Silico Trials will integrate disease modeling, quantitative systems pharmacology, and systems medicine to drive novel insights from bench to bedside
  • Integrative Genetics and Genomics will be focused on the application of systems biology to gain insights into the genome

  • Integrative Systems Immunology will highlight systems-level studies of immunology and inflammation

These sections are viewed as integral parts of a whole. Our goal at Frontiers in Systems Biology is to live up to the promise of this discipline to integrate theory, experimentation, and practical application in an ethical and sustainable context.

Submission

Frontiers in Systems Biology is composed of the following Specialty Sections:

Data and Model Integration

Integrative Genetics and Genomics

Integrative Systems Immunology

Integrative Systems Neuroscience

Multiscale Mechanistic Modeling

Translational Systems Biology and In Silico Trials

The specialty sections of Frontiers in Systems Biology welcome submission of the following article types: Brief Research Report, Case Report, Clinical Trial, Community Case Study, Data Report, Editorial, General Commentary, Hypothesis and Theory, Methods, Mini Review, Opinion, Original Research, Perspective, Policy and Practice Reviews, Policy Brief, Protocols, Review, Systematic Review and Technology and Code.

When submitting a manuscript to Frontiers in Systems Biology, authors must submit the material directly to one of the specialty sections. Manuscripts are peer-reviewed by the Associate and Review Editors of the respective specialty section.
